Abstract
The utility model discloses a kind of transformer core.It include: transformer core using following technical side, including iron core column, the core clamp of iron core column upper and lower side is set, it is characterized by: the core clamp is mainly formed by channel steel, " u "-shaped screw rod, without latitude band, the opposite top and bottom that iron core column is set of the channel steel, and iron core column is fixedly clamped by a pair of of screw rod at both ends;The " u "-shaped screw rod is mounted on the angle of the channel steel, and the no latitude band connection is between the " u "-shaped screw rod.

Technical field
The utility model relates to a kind of transformer cores.
Background technique
For current existing transformer noise phenomenon than more serious, transformer generates having its source in for noise: (1) iron core uses
3 grades of seam lamination techniques, seam crossing are easy to cause core vibration there is the electromagnetic attraction generated by leakage field, and leakage field draws
The vibration of coil, oil tank wall is played, in addition resistance suffered by seam crossing magnetic flux increases, and equally causes vibrating noise;(2) iron core column does not have
Have use without latitude band bind, transformer station high-voltage side bus for a period of time after, iron core folder is easy to produce loose phenomenon, to make lamination
Between generate vibration, cause transformer noise to increase.In view of the above-mentioned problems, authorization Publication No. " 203617085 U of CN "
Chinese utility model patent, open one kind " transformer core ".It is bound between its iron core using no latitude band.But there are the shortcomings that
Be: tension device is set up directly on common plate, and tensile capacity is poor.

Specific embodiment
The utility model is described in detail with reference to the accompanying drawing.
As shown in Figs 1-4, a kind of transformer core of the utility model, including iron core column 1, setting are in about 1 iron core column
The core clamp 2 at end.The core clamp 2 is formed by channel steel 3, " u "-shaped screw rod 4 and without latitude band 5, the channel steel 3
The opposite top and bottom that iron core column 1 is set, and iron core column 1 is fixedly clamped by a pair of of screw rod 6 at both ends.It is described
" u "-shaped screw rod 4 is mounted on the angle 7 of the channel steel 3, and the no latitude band 5 is connected between the " u "-shaped screw rod 4.It is described
4 rear end of " u "-shaped screw rod is equipped with nut.The " u "-shaped screw rod 4 is installed between two cylinders of the corresponding iron core column 1 of the channel steel 3.
Further, the gap between the no latitude band 5 and iron core column 1 is equipped with epoxy resins insulation pad 8, to play absolutely
Edge and make to connect even closer effect between iron core column, further prevents leakage field problem.
Further, one group of lifting lug 9 is installed on the channel steel 3 of 1 upper end of iron core column, in order to hanging for transformer core
Dress.
Further, base support 10 is installed on the channel steel 3 of 1 lower end of iron core column, in order to transformer core
Installation.
Further, 6 both ends of screw rod are respectively provided with adjusting nut 11, so that 6 both ends of screw rod can be adjusted, so as to
In assembling.
Further, the iron core column 1 uses 7 grades of seam laminations.
